About this worksheet

A factor of a number divides into it evenly, and a multiple is what you get when you multiply a number by a whole number. Factors are usually smaller than the number; multiples are usually larger. The same pair can be related both ways: 3 is a factor of 12, and 12 is a multiple of 3. This worksheet teaches students to tell the two apart.

How to Use This Lesson

Read the reference box aloud and list the factors of 12 and the first multiples of 3 together.

Complete Section A independently – have students ask ‘does it divide in (factor) or is it the number times something (multiple)?’

Work Section B item 4 together: 6 divides 18 (a factor) and 18 is 6 x 3 (a multiple).

Use the answer key on page 3 for self-check or teacher review.
